## Tuning

The receipt mailer (Almsgate) batches donation receipts and sends through the Thornquay relay. On-call: if the queue backs up, resist the urge to crank batch size — the relay rate-limits per connection, and bigger batches just mean bigger retries. Scale worker count first, then shorten the flush interval. Dedupe window must stay longer than the retry horizon or donors get duplicate receipts, which generates tickets. All knobs live in one place and are read at worker start. Current production values follow.

tuning table, kajop-yafof:
QUOTAS = {
    "wenath": 10,
    "ulaael": 5,
}

Subject: Tracing cut-over done

Team — the switch to Lanternway distributed tracing finished overnight. All Corvid services now emit spans with propagated request IDs, so cross-service lookups work from a single trace view. Legacy correlation headers are ignored as of today. If a customer reports missing traces, check sampling first. Current tracing configuration is shown below.

config for tagaf-bawif:
[norok]
host = norok.ordinworks.local
user = norok_svc
database = norok_prod

Handover — Top Floor Quiet Room

Priya, the quiet room on level 9 at Calder House is now bookable again after the ventilation fix. Please keep the blinds down until the glare film arrives, and log any booking clashes with facilities. The door lock was rekeyed on Tuesday, so use the new code below.

badge for fajog-fahap: bdg-G-50

Quick one for plugin authors: if your publishing account gets locked because your manifest violates Pinwheel's dependency pinning policy (unpinned transitive deps trip the auto-freeze), don't panic. First, pin everything to exact versions — ranges aren't allowed anymore, sorry. Then re-run the manifest linter and submit the unlock request through the Cravendale portal. The automated reviewer usually clears things within an hour. If it stalls, you can self-recover: the unlock form will ask for the recovery passphrase, shown here.

strongbox words: druvan-lamys-eliius-jorax-istox-soreth-ulays-gilix-ralix-oliiel-norwyn-casvan-praius